Synopsis
The bestselling author of Latin for All Occasions presents all the French your cat will ever need, including phrases for "Excuse me, may I rip the couch to shreds?" "kitty litter", "cat toy", "mouse", "fur ball", and "catnip". Adorable, absurd, and irresistible reading for the sophisticated cat. Illustrated.
